So my answer to what Delilah should do was “ become a shrink”. Why would Henry want to live with Delilah after that point? He knows he needs to get back to Julia and “ figure it out”. With this in mind the ending just makes sense. You can’t just head off to a firewatch and leave your wife behind. You can’t just do what he just did “ when you’re supposed to look after someone”. You really can hear Henry realizing that he fucked up while he says “ you figure it out” (watch the video above). The voice acting is spot on at this scene. This is the line that changed everything.
